Feasibility Trial of Darwin OncoTreat and OncoTarget Precision Medicine Testing to Improve Outcomes for Patients With Limited Metastatic Disease That Failed First-Line Systemic Therapy
Good Samaritan Hospital Medical Center, New York
Summary
This is a feasibility trial to assess use of OncoTarget and OncoTreat testing in a basket design of patients with oligmetastasis across various solid tumor histology. Eligible oligometastatic patients that are receiving radiation therapy (n=20) will undergo mandatory tumor biopsy prior to precision medicine testing. Formalin fixed paraffin embedded tissue with \>50% tumor will be sent to the Laboratory of Personalized Genomic Medicine at Columbia University Medical Center for Darwin OncoTarget and OncoTreat testing. This will be supplementing routine clinical care with the goal of improving outcomes. The treating oncologist will decide to administer standard of care systemic therapy or proceed with treatment recommended by precision medicine testing. Feasibility outcomes include the ability to have the OncoTarget and OncoTreat test performed based on tumor type and pathology, ability to procure agents, change in medication use, and identification of unknown barriers. This study is assessing the use of precision medicine in a population has documented poor outcomes with implications aimed at improving these outcomes.
Description
Despite significant progress in solid tumor oncology, including widespread genomic testing, metastatic cancer remains largely incurable and results in approximately 90% of cancer deaths. In the context of systems biology, RNA transcriptome-based (RNA-seq) testing is utilized to identify master regulator proteins that are putative drivers of tumor progression.
